How Lighting Changes City Of Bridges
City Of Bridges sits in the mid-range at LRV 47, so it shifts visibly through the day — lighter and more open in morning light, deeper and moodier after dark. Its green und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. South-facing rooms will pull it lighter and warmer, while north light cools it down.

Need It From Another Brand?
Any paint counter can custom-tint Behr BXC-16 directly. If you would rather stay in one brand's own deck, these are the closest stock matches, measured as ΔE2000. Under 2 is a difference you will not see on the wall.
| Brand | Closest color | ΔE | LRV |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Sherwin-Williams | SilvermistSW 7621 · Sherwin-Williams | 1.7 | 47 | Color page → |
| Benjamin Moore | Misted Green2138-50 · Benjamin Moore | 0.9 | 47 | Color page → |
| Valspar | Silver MossT686 · Valspar | 1.8 | 46.2 | Color page → |
| PPG / Glidden | Gray StonePPG1009-4 · PPG / Glidden | 4.3 | 48 | Color page → |
| Glidden | Dusty Miller50GY 45/037 · Glidden | 3.5 | 45 | Color page → |
| Dutch Boy | Trout Gray426-4DB · Dutch Boy | 1.7 | 47 | Color page → |
